5 SIMPLE TECHNIQUES FOR PROGRAMS FOR HIGH SCHOOL STUDENTS

5 Simple Techniques For Programs for High School Students

5 Simple Techniques For Programs for High School Students

Blog Article

The OSI reference design specifies community protocol expectations in 7 layers. Every layer is outlined via the capabilities it depends on through the layer down below it and with the solutions it offers towards the layer earlier mentioned it.

(The control unit and ALU with each other are called the central processing device [CPU].) When an enter or output instruction is encountered, the Regulate device transfers the info concerning the memory and also the designated I/O controller. The operational pace in the CPU mainly decides the pace in the computer as a whole. Most of these parts—the Command device, the ALU, the memory, as well as I/O controllers—are recognized with transistor circuits.

The strategy of linking independent parts of code was essential, as it allowed “libraries” of programs for finishing up widespread responsibilities to get reused. This was a first step in the event of the computer science discipline known as computer software engineering.

The earliest regarded calculating unit is most likely the abacus. It dates back at the least to 1100 bce and is still in use these days, notably in Asia. Now, as then, it commonly is made of an oblong frame with slender parallel rods strung with beads. Long right before any systematic positional notation was adopted for the crafting of quantities, the abacus assigned unique units, or weights, to each rod.

Turing equipment.) Other restrictions replicate present-day engineering. Such as, While computers have progressed enormously in terms of processing data and utilizing synthetic intelligence algorithms, they are limited by their incapacity to Feel in a more holistic manner.

Other procedure computer software things often known as linking loaders were created to mix parts of assembled code and cargo them in to the computer’s memory, wherever they might be executed.

Logic layout is the realm of computer science that discounts with the design of Digital circuits applying the elemental rules and Attributes of logic (

For anyone intent on mechanizing calculations, the Jacquard loom provided crucial lessons: the sequence of functions that a device performs can be controlled to create the device do anything quite various; a punched card could possibly be made use of being a medium for guiding the device; and, most vital, a tool may very well be directed to execute distinctive tasks by feeding it Guidance in the kind of language—i.e., producing the device programmable.

The field of networking and interaction contains the Investigation, style, implementation, and use of community, vast-area, and cellular networks that backlink computers jointly. The online market place by itself is a network which makes it possible for almost all computers on earth to speak.

The centres also generally utilize sophisticated virtualization systems, which allow computer programs to generally be divided into a lot of Digital devices that can be rented briefly to customers. As a consequence of their intense use of electric power, the centres will often be Situated in the vicinity of hydroelectric dams or other sources of low-priced and plentiful electric powered electricity.

The Procedure of the computer, at the time a system and many data have already been loaded into RAM, can take place as follows. The initial instruction is transferred from RAM in the Regulate device and interpreted from the hardware circuitry. For example, suppose that Computer Science Programs for High School Students the instruction is really a string of bits that's the code for LOAD ten.

In 1623 the German astronomer and mathematician Wilhelm Schickard developed the primary calculator. He described it within a letter to his Mate the astronomer Johannes Kepler, and in 1624 he wrote again to explain that a equipment he experienced commissioned to generally be crafted for Kepler was, seemingly together with the prototype, ruined in a fireplace.

The initial computers were being employed mostly for numerical calculations. Having said that, as any details is usually numerically encoded, individuals shortly recognized that computers are effective at basic-reason information and facts processing. Their capability to handle huge quantities of information has prolonged the range and accuracy of temperature forecasting. Their speed has allowed them to generate conclusions about routing telephone connections by way of a network and to manage mechanical units including cars, nuclear reactors, and robotic surgical instruments.

Set-dimensions blocks (web pages) or variable-dimensions blocks (segments) of The task are go through into principal memory as desired. Issues for example the amount of principal memory Area to allocate to users and which internet pages or segments really should be returned to disk (“swapped out”) to generate room for incoming pages or segments should be dealt with to ensure that the program to execute Employment efficiently.

Report this page